#dbcbf5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#dbcbf5 is composed of 85.9% red, 79.6% green and 96.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.6% cyan, 17.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 262.9 degrees, a saturation of 67.7% and a lightness of 87.8%. #dbcbf5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#b797eb.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

#dbcbf5 color description : Light grayish violet.

#dbcbf5 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#dbcbf5 has RGB values of R:219, G:203, B:245 and CMYK values of C:0.11, M:0.17, Y:0, K:0.04. Its decimal value is 14404597.

Shades and Tints of #dbcbf5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#07030e is the darkest color, while #fdfc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#dbcbf5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#e0dee2 is the less saturated color, while #d9c1ff is the most saturated one.
